Riverhead Chamber to host presentation by proposed EPCAL buyers

Calverton Aviation & Technology, the joint venture between Luminati Aerospace and Triple Five Real Estate I, LLC, has a scheduled a presentation targeted at businesspeople for next week to outline its planned use for Enterprise Park at Calverton.

The March 7 presentation, in conjunction with the Riverhead Chamber of Commerce, will be held at the Residence Inn on County Road 58 in Riverhead between 5:30 and 7:30 p.m., according to the Riverhead Chamber.

RSVP is required and attendance will be limited to members of the Riverhead Chamber of Commerce, North Fork Promotion Council, Riverhead Rotary, the Riverhead BID and Eastern Long Island Executives, according to the Chamber’s announcement.

The RSVP is required by March 5.

In a follow-up email, the Chamber noted the event is “for informational purposes only.”

“It is our intent to provide our members, and fellow business organizations, with the pertinent information regarding Calverton Aviation Technology’s planned use of EPCAL, therby giving our business community the option of voicing their views with the Town of Riverhead,” the message continued.

Calverton Aviation & Technology is seeking to purchase approximately 1,600 acres of town-owned land at EPCAL for $40 million. A qualified and eligible hearing was held Tuesday night, and after 3 1/2 hours, it was adjourned to be continued March 13.

Luminati owns 25 percent of CAT and Triple Five owns 75 percent.
